PostgreSQL 2017 2月份 相关新闻

本文涉及的产品
RDS MySQL DuckDB 分析主实例,集群系列 4核8GB
云数据库 PolarDB MySQL 版,列存表分析加速 8核16GB
RDS MySQL DuckDB 分析主实例,基础系列 4核8GB
简介:

背景

PostgreSQL近几年的发展有目共睹,从GIS到物联网、流式计算、多维分析、高并发在线事务处理、服务端编程、任意数据类型的抽象处理、扩展索引方法、GPU运算能力的利用等各个方面体现了PostgreSQL的强大功能和性能。从dbranking的分值也可以得到证明,毫无疑问是2016年度发展最快的数据库。

2016年发布的PostgreSQL 9.6新特性还历历在目,比如多核并行计算、针对流式数据的块级索引、同步多副本等等。2017年将要发布的10.0又装配了更多的核武器,到底有些啥呢?

PostgreSQL在向量化运算、列存储、动态编译等极致优化的领域又有什么新动作呢?

AWS、阿里云等众多云厂商在PostgreSQL这块又有什么样的布局呢?

1 PostgreSQL成为2016年度增速最快的数据库

pic

http://db-engines.com/en/ranking

2 AWS 推出Aurora for PostgreSQL预览版本

https://aws.amazon.com/cn/blogs/aws/amazon-aurora-update-postgresql-compatibility/

https://pages.awscloud.com/amazon-aurora-with-postgresql-compatibility-preview-form.html

3 PostgreSQL 推出小版本更新 9.6.2, 9.5.6, 9.4.11, 9.3.16, 9.2.20

https://www.postgresql.org/about/news/1733/

4 PostgreSQL 10.0 新武器预览

《2017金秋将要发布的PostgreSQL 10.0已装备了哪些核武器?》

  • 并行计算专属动态共享内存区,(加速索引扫描\外部表并行的支持步伐)

  • 多副本新增 "任意节点、顺序" 两种模式自由选择

  • 添加会话级临时replication slots支持

  • 认证协议安全改进(SCRAM-SHA-256)

  • 内置分区、多级分区支持

  • 聚合运算减少context切换

  • hash index性能增强

  • 支持进程级条件变量,简化sleep\wakeup设计

  • 支持聚合运算下推至sharding节点

  • 支持流式备份时,同时备份数据文件与REDO文件

  • 分布式事务

  • 二阶段事务on slave

  • Scan key push down to heap

  • 间接索引

  • 内置逻辑复制

  • WAL流式接收,在线压缩

5 PostgreSQL 迎来全球用户组会议高峰期

https://www.postgresql.org/about/events/

Prague PostgreSQL Developer Days 2017  
Date: 2017-02-15 – 2017-02-16  
Location: Prague, Czech Republic  
Language: Czech  

pgDay Israel 2017  
Date: 2017-03-02  
Location: Tel Aviv, Other, Israel  
Language: Hebrew  

PostgreSQL@SCaLE15x  
Date: 2017-03-02 – 2017-03-03  
Location: Pasadena, California, United States  
Language: English  

PGConf India 2017  
Date: 2017-03-03  
Location: Bengaluru, India  
Language: English  

PgConf.Russia 2017  
Date: 2017-03-15 – 2017-03-17  
Location: Moscow, Russia  
Language: Russian  

pgDay Asia 2017  
Date: 2017-03-17 – 2017-03-18  
Location: Singapore, Singapore  
Language: English  

Nordic PGDay 2017  
Date: 2017-03-21  
Location: Stockholm, Sweden  
Language: English  

pgDay Paris 2017  
Date: 2017-03-23  
Location: Paris, France  
Language: English  

PgCuba Conferencia de PostgreSQL en Cuba  
Date: 2017-03-27 – 2017-03-31  
Location: La Habana, La Habana, Cuba  
Language: Spanish; Castilian  

PGConf US 2017  
Date: 2017-03-28 – 2017-03-31  
Location: Jersey City, NJ, United States  
Language: English  

6 PostgreSQL LLVM开源版本发布,OLAP场景性能提升非常明显

https://github.com/ispras/postgres

《分析加速引擎黑科技 - LLVM、列存、多核并行、算子复用 大联姻 - 一起来开启PostgreSQL的百宝箱》

pic

pic

7 PostgreSQL 列存+向量化优化开源版本预览,性能提升非常明显

https://github.com/citusdata/postgres_vectorization_test

pic

pic

8 阿里云ApsaraDB发布基于开源Greenplum版本的HybridDB数据仓库产品。

https://www.aliyun.com/product/gpdb

《左右互搏术 - 解决企业痛处 TP+AP 混合需求》

pic

pic

pic

9 跨平台数据同步开源产品rds_dbsync发布小版本升级,支持MySQL -> PostgreSQL, HybridDB(GPDB) 实时同步。

https://github.com/aliyun/rds_dbsync

其他同类产品

https://wiki.postgresql.org/wiki/Converting_from_other_Databases_to_PostgreSQL

相关实践学习
使用PolarDB和ECS搭建门户网站
本场景主要介绍如何基于PolarDB和ECS实现搭建门户网站。
阿里云数据库产品家族及特性
阿里云智能数据库产品团队一直致力于不断健全产品体系,提升产品性能,打磨产品功能,从而帮助客户实现更加极致的弹性能力、具备更强的扩展能力、并利用云设施进一步降低企业成本。以云原生+分布式为核心技术抓手,打造以自研的在线事务型(OLTP)数据库Polar DB和在线分析型(OLAP)数据库Analytic DB为代表的新一代企业级云原生数据库产品体系, 结合NoSQL数据库、数据库生态工具、云原生智能化数据库管控平台,为阿里巴巴经济体以及各个行业的企业客户和开发者提供从公共云到混合云再到私有云的完整解决方案,提供基于云基础设施进行数据从处理、到存储、再到计算与分析的一体化解决方案。本节课带你了解阿里云数据库产品家族及特性。
目录
相关文章
|
容灾 测试技术
如何衡量软件质量好坏?
如何衡量软件质量好坏?
722 0
|
2月前
|
数据可视化 Linux iOS开发
【新手也能简单操作】OpenClaw 2.6.2 安装避坑与快速上手指南
OpenClaw是一款零代码AI建站工具,支持Windows/macOS/Linux全平台一键安装,30分钟即可可视化搭建HTML5企业静态网站。本教程提供保姆级安装指南、避坑提示及使用说明,新手无需命令行基础也能快速上手部署。
|
3月前
|
存储 缓存 安全
Java String 底层全解析:从字节码常量池到JVM极致优化的核心真相
Java中`String`是JVM优化最极致的类:依托不可变性,贯穿编译期常量折叠、运行时常量池复用、`invokedynamic`拼接、紧凑字符串、字符串去重等全链路优化,深度联动JIT、GC与类加载机制,堪称Java性能体系的集大成者。(239字)
359 6
|
敏捷开发 数据可视化 数据挖掘
从需求到交付:五种管理方法让研发流程更高效
产品研发团队面临需求多变、任务紧迫等挑战,需要高效的管理方法来提升协作和执行力。本文推荐五种方法:看板管理、MVP最小可行产品、用户故事地图、双钻模型及Scrum框架,帮助团队实现“巧干”。
579 1
从需求到交付:五种管理方法让研发流程更高效
|
JSON API 开发者
京东JD.item_get接口详解与使用指南
京东JD.item_get接口是电商开发者获取商品详细信息的重要工具,支持获取商品的基本属性、价格、库存、评价等数据。使用该接口需先在京东开放平台注册并获取API权限和密钥,构建HTTP请求并发送,解析返回的JSON响应。本文详细介绍接口功能、使用流程、参数及Python示例代码,帮助开发者快速上手。
|
供应链 搜索推荐 API
1688APP原数据API接口的开发、应用与收益(一篇文章全明白)
1688作为全球知名的B2B电商平台,通过开放的原数据API接口,为开发者提供了丰富的数据资源,涵盖商品信息、交易数据、店铺信息、物流信息和用户信息等。本文将深入探讨1688 APP原数据API接口的开发、应用及其带来的商业收益,包括提升流量、优化库存管理、增强用户体验等方面。
869 6
|
前端开发 JavaScript 网络协议
怎么制作一个网站?怎样自己做网站
怎么制作一个网站?怎样自己做网站
|
存储 弹性计算 前端开发
用于搭建企业官网,如何选择阿里云服务器配置?
搭建企业官网时,可选阿里云ECS计算型c7实例,基于Intel Xeon Ice Lake处理器,提供2-128核与4GB-256GB内存选项,支持ESSD云盘。对于低访问量官网,推荐更具性价比的ECS通用算力型u1实例,配置为2核4GB内存,5M固定带宽,80G ESSD Entry盘,首年及续费均为199元。高性能需求可选用c7实例,适用于视频处理、大型游戏前端等场景。
857 12
|
Ubuntu Linux 网络安全
在Linux中,如何配置和管理系统服务?
在Linux中,如何配置和管理系统服务?
|
Python
stack=s+stack#TypeError: can only concatenate str (not “list“) to str
stack=s+stack#TypeError: can only concatenate str (not “list“) to str
465 0